The Lagos State Police Command has arrested a couple for allegedly kidnapping and blackmailing an online vendor in the Iyana-Ishashi area of the state.
Police spokesperson Benjamin Hundeyin confirmed the arrest on Monday during a press briefing at the command headquarters in Ikeja.
According to Hundeyin, the victim was lured to the suspects’ residence under the guise of delivering a product. Upon her arrival, she was forcefully dragged into the house by a man and a woman.
“The suspects assaulted the victim, stripped her naked, and took explicit photographs of her,” he said.
Hundeyin explained that the suspects demanded a ransom of ₦2 million, threatening to leak the photographs if their demands were not met. The victim was compelled to pay ₦300,000 before being released.
After gaining her freedom, she reported the incident to the police. The suspects were tracked and arrested shortly after.
“They are currently in custody, and investigations are ongoing,” Prompt News quoted Hundeyin as saying.
